The detached villa is listed at a price of €1,580,000. This figure reflects a substantial property with five bedrooms and four bathrooms, situated on a 551 m² plot with 418 m² of built area. As the property is completed, its availability is immediate. The price point positions it within the upper segment of the Marbella property market, reflecting its size, location within a secure urbanisation, and the condition of the property. This villa is strategically located for access to key services and leisure activities. The nearest beaches, such as Playa Isdabe and Playa Atalaya, are approximately 2.2 km away, with a gentle slope towards the coast. For air travel, Malaga-Costa del Sol Airport is situated around 46-47 km away, while Gibraltar Airport is approximately 52 km distant. Golf enthusiasts will find several courses within easy reach, including El Campanario Golf Course at 1.5 km and El Paraíso Golf Club at 2.4 km. Essential amenities like supermarkets and pharmacies are conveniently located within 1 km, and a hospital is accessible at 3.4 km. The presence of 50 public transport stops within the vicinity further enhances connectivity.

The location benefits from a Mediterranean climate, characterised by an average annual temperature of 19.3°C, with seasonal variations ranging from 12°C to 26°C. Historically, the area receives approximately 3,856 hours of sunshine per year, supporting an extended outdoor lifestyle. The swimming season, defined by water temperatures of 20°C or higher, typically lasts for six months. Situated at an elevation of approximately 16 metres above sea level, the villa is in a relatively flat area, with a gentle gradient towards the nearby beaches. This combination of favourable climate and accessible natural features contributes to the region's appeal.
